## Authentication

If you're on call and FontCellar's vendoring job fails, it's almost always auth. The sync pulls licensed font binaries from the Quillhaven mirror into our vendor tree nightly, and the mirror rejects anything without a fresh service credential. Check the job logs first, then re-run with the key below.

API key for bageg-kajef: vxb2-ss

**Action item (PM-214, Coldvault archival):** Automate archiving of cold storage buckets older than the retention cutoff. Manual sweeps missed two regions last quarter and blew the storage budget. Owner: infra rotation. Sweep cadence, batch size, and age thresholds must be config-driven, not hardcoded, so on-call can tune under load. Dry-run mode required before first prod run. Proposed defaults for review at sync are below.

limits module of fahog-kahop:
CAPS = {
    "fraeth": 189,
    "drumir": 842,
}

# Session Handling — Driftpane Diff Viewer

Quick notes for the eng sync: big-file diffs in Driftpane now stream in chunks, and each chunk request reuses the viewer session instead of re-authing. Sessions idle out after 20 minutes, which is why demo tabs keep dying. For local testing, hit the session endpoint with the token below.

login token, tagef-tagep: eyJhbGciOiJIUzI1NiIsInR5cCI6IkpXVCJ9.eyJzdWIiOiIBXyeYEoalzIn0.6TI7VhOJMHm9

**Action item: GuideTone audio-guide stalls (Hallvik Museum pilot)**

Owner: incoming contractor. Context: exhibits with long narration tracks starved the prefetch queue; visitors hit dead air at gallery transitions. Fix scope: rework the segment prefetcher in the Wrenfall player module. Do not touch the offline bundle code — that's handled separately. Deliverable: patched prefetcher plus load test against the Hallvik gallery map fixture. Deadline: end of sprint. All retry and buffer behavior is driven by the constants shown here.

tuning table, yahap-hahip:
BUDGETS = {
    "praiel": 88,
    "quenox": 61,
    "nordor": 332,
    "gorix": 835,
    "ruswyn": 186,
}